High Volatility: Lightning Roulette
Lightning Roulette amplifies the traditional roulette experience by adding lucky numbers and multipliers, offering potential massive payouts. In each game round, between one and five lucky numbers are struck by lightning, providing multipliers of up to 500x. This feature increases the game's volatility significantly, meaning wins are less frequent but can be much larger when they do happen. For players looking for an adrenaline-pumping experience and who don't mind a higher risk for the chance of substantial returns, Lightning Roulette could be the game of choice.
Medium Volatility: Live Blackjack
Blackjack is an iconic table game that generally falls under the medium-volatility category. The game balances both skill and luck, allowing for frequent but moderate wins. The opportunity to double down or split your hands in certain situations adds an extra layer of strategy that can either amplify your wins or complicate your losses. Because of these factors, Live Blackjack is often preferred by players who want a good mix of risk and reward, without the extremes of either high or low-volatility games.
Low Volatility: Dream Catcher
Dream Catcher is a Wheel-of-Fortune-style game that offers multiple betting options with smaller, more frequent wins. The wheel contains various numbers and a couple of multiplier sections. You're less likely to lose big in a single spin, making it a low-volatility choice ideal for players who enjoy longer sessions and who are content with smaller but consistent gains. While the game does feature 2x and 7x multipliers to up the excitement, these don't significantly change the low-volatility nature of this variation.
